Базы данных SQL являются основой современных информационных систем и играют ключевую роль в хранении и организации данных. SQL (Structured Query Language) – это язык программирования, который используется для работы с базами данных. Благодаря SQL мы можем легко управлять и извлекать информацию из базы данных, выполнять сложные запросы и обрабатывать большие объемы данных.
Одним из основных преимуществ баз данных SQL является их структурированность и возможность организации данных в таблицы с определенными полями и связями между ними. Это позволяет нам эффективно хранить и управлять большим объемом информации. Базы данных SQL также обеспечивают надежность и целостность данных, благодаря использованию различных механизмов контроля целостности и транзакций.
Одной из ключевых задач, решаемых с помощью баз данных SQL, является хранение, обработка и анализ информации. Благодаря SQL мы можем легко добавлять, обновлять и удалять данные в базе данных, а также выполнять сложные запросы, чтобы получить нужную нам информацию. Например, мы можем получить список клиентов, сделавших определенное количество покупок за определенный период времени. Такие возможности SQL позволяют нам эффективно управлять и анализировать информацию и делать осмысленные выводы на основе данных.
Кроме того, базы данных SQL позволяют нам создавать сложные системы, взаимодействующие с внешними приложениями. Например, мы можем создать веб-приложение, которое позволит пользователям регистрироваться, входить в систему, добавлять и просматривать информацию в базе данных. Базы данных SQL также используются во многих других областях, включая финансы, логистику, медицину, науку и многое другое. Они являются неотъемлемой частью современного мира информационных технологий.
Важность баз данных SQL
1. Структурированное хранение данных | Базы данных SQL позволяют организовать хранение информации в структурированной форме. Это позволяет эффективно организовывать и обрабатывать данные, а также обеспечивает более удобный доступ к ним. |
2. Гибкость и масштабируемость | С помощью баз данных SQL можно легко добавлять, изменять и удалять данные, а также изменять структуру базы данных. Это позволяет адаптировать систему к меняющимся требованиям бизнеса и масштабировать ее при необходимости. |
3. Безопасность и целостность данных | SQL базы данных обладают механизмами обеспечения безопасности и целостности данных. Это позволяет контролировать доступ к данным, обеспечивать их конфиденциальность и защищенность от несанкционированного доступа или повреждения. |
4. Высокая производительность | Благодаря оптимизированным алгоритмам обработки запросов и индексации данных, базы данных SQL обеспечивают высокую производительность. Это позволяет эффективно выполнять большие объемы данных и сохранять быстрый доступ к информации. |
5. Универсальность | Базы данных SQL поддерживаются и используются широко в различных сферах, включая банковское дело, электронную коммерцию, телекоммуникации, здравоохранение и многие другие. Их универсальность обеспечивает совместимость и возможность совместного использования данных. |
В целом, базы данных SQL играют важную роль в хранении, управлении и обработке данных. Их использование позволяет с легкостью работать с большими объемами информации, обеспечивать ее безопасность и эффективность, а также приспосабливаться к изменениям и требованиям современного бизнеса.
Преимущества и задачи использования
Базы данных SQL предоставляют целый ряд преимуществ и решают разнообразные задачи, делая их неотъемлемой частью современного IT-мира. Вот лишь некоторые из них:
- Структурированное хранение данных: SQL-базы данных позволяют эффективно хранить структурированные данные, такие как таблицы, связи и индексы. Это облегчает организацию и обработку информации и упрощает взаимодействие с данными для различных пользователей.
- Скорость и эффективность: SQL-базы данных спроектированы для обработки больших объемов данных и предоставляют высокую производительность. Запросы к базам данных выполняются быстро и эффективно, позволяя оперативно получать необходимую информацию.
- Многопользовательский доступ: SQL-базы данных поддерживают одновременный доступ нескольких пользователей к данным. Это позволяет различным пользователям работать с базой данных одновременно, обеспечивая совместную работу и обмен информацией.
- Гибкость и масштабируемость: SQL-базы данных предлагают гибкую архитектуру, которая позволяет легко добавлять, изменять и удалять данные и таблицы. Это делает базы данных масштабируемыми и адаптируемыми к изменяющимся потребностям и условиям.
- Безопасность: SQL-базы данных предоставляют механизмы безопасности, позволяющие ограничить доступ к данным, установить права доступа для различных пользователей и защитить информацию от несанкционированного доступа.
- Резервное копирование и восстановление данных: SQL-базы данных позволяют создавать резервные копии данных и восстанавливать их в случае сбоя или ошибки. Это обеспечивает сохранность информации и улучшает надежность базы данных.
Основные задачи, которые базы данных SQL помогают решать в различных областях, включают:
- Хранение, организация и управление огромными объемами данных.
- Обработка и анализ данных для выделения полезной информации.
- Работа с транзакциями и обеспечение целостности данных.
- Управление доступом к данным и обеспечение безопасности информации.
- Работа с запросами и отчетами для анализа и принятия решений.
- Разработка и поддержка приложений, взаимодействующих с базой данных.
В целом, использование баз данных SQL помогает организовать данные, обеспечить эффективный доступ к информации, повысить безопасность и управлять данными, делая их неотъемлемой частью работы в современном IT-мире.